Cancer drug boost for Glaxo

GlaxoSmithKline, the UK-based pharmaceutical group, received a boost from data that could extend the use of one of its medicines to prevent prostate cancer.

Findings released at the American Urological Association in Chicago showed Avodart reduced the likelihood of the cancer in men at increased risk by 23 per cent over four years.
